The Yucatán peninsula is in southeastern Mexico, the farthest any of the country extends to the east. Yucatan separates the Gulf Of Mexico to the north from the Caribbean Sea to the southeast.

The Caribbean is located near the American continents, southeast of the Gulf of Mexico and Northern America, east of Central America and north of South America. Is a group of many islands divided in two groups (Greater Antilles and Lesser Antilles). The biggest island in the Caribbean is Cuba.
